手機應用軟體開發
① 手機應用軟體開發如何盈利
開發應用程序無論是在appstore,還是在google market上銷售,都必須設計出優秀的應用.那麼優秀的應用有幾個共同點
1. 良好的創意;2. 完整的使用幫助;3. 簡潔的界面UI;4. 小孩子都會用的UE(用戶體驗)
只要符合以上的共同點,你的應用會大賣。另外,內嵌廣告條這將是一個以後國內主流的賺錢模式。要在程序裡面加廣告,就要涉及到廣告平台,或者叫做廣告聯盟,像國內的有米廣告平台,國外的admob、Quattro等,都是屬於這類。只要到這些網站上,下載一段代碼,花十幾分鍾就嵌入到你的游戲、軟體里,然後只要有人玩你的游戲,使用你的軟體,你就能賺到廣告費!
② 手機app是用什麼軟體開發的
如需下載第三方應用軟體(好玩的游戲、常用工具應用、系統輔助工具等),建議版可以通過自權帶的應用商店或手機論壇等搜索目前較為熱門的軟體。
1、若您的手機自帶應用商店,可以按照如下方式查找:應用程序-應用商店-點擊熱門推薦」可以查看到當前較為熱門的軟體/游戲。您也可以按照分類,根據軟體類型選擇自己喜歡的軟體
2、 通過手機瀏覽器搜索需要的軟體下載安裝(若是自帶的瀏覽器,下載的安裝包保存在我的文件-Download文件夾中)。
3、通過第三方助手類軟體下載安裝需要的程序。
4、通過電腦下載APK格式的安裝包,然後傳輸到手機中安裝。
③ 手機應用軟體開發具備哪些優勢
優勢以下幾點:1、開放性
在優勢方面,安卓平台首先就是其開發性,開發的平台允許任何移動終端廠商加入到安卓聯盟中來。顯著的開放性可以使其擁有更多的開發者,隨著用戶和應用的日益豐富,一個嶄新的平台也將很快走向成熟。
開發性對於安卓的發展而言,有利於積累人氣,這里的人氣包括消費者和廠商,而對於消費者來講,最大的受益正是豐富的軟體資源。開放的平台也會帶來更大競爭,如此一來,消費者將可以用更低的價位購得心儀的手機。
2、不受束縛
在過去很長的一段時間,特別是在歐美地區,手機應用往往受到運營商制約,使用什麼功能接入什麼網路,幾乎都受到運營商的控制。自從2007年iPhone上市後,用戶可以更加方便地連接網路,運營商的制約減少。隨著安卓手機的出現以及EDGE、HSDPA這些2G至3G移動網路的逐步過渡和提升,手機隨意接入網路已不是運營商口中的笑談。
3、豐富的硬體
這一點還是與安卓平台的開放性相關,由於安卓的開放性,眾多的廠商會推出千奇百怪,功能特色各具的多種產品。功能上的差異和特色,卻不會影響到數據同步、甚至軟體的兼容,如同從諾基亞Symbian風格手機一下改用安卓手機,同時還可將Symbian中優秀的軟體帶到安卓上使用、聯系人等資料更是可以方便地轉移。
4、方便開發
安卓平台提供給第三方開發商一個十分寬泛、自由的環境,不會受到各種條條框框的阻擾,可想而知,會有多少新穎別致的軟體會誕生。
④ 安卓手機軟體都是用什麼軟體開發的
一般在用eclipse編寫或者復AndroidStudio。這兩個軟製件都可以寫安卓軟體。安卓的應用程序是用JAVA語言開發的,而安卓的底層核心使用的是Linux內核,所以底層開發是用C來做。
希望我的回答可以幫助你,望採納!
⑤ 怎麼樣開發一個軟體
開發軟體滲透到生活中的方方面面,每個人都要負責,要開發軟體,重點放在具體一部分上,還要考慮省時的問題。
⑥ 手機應用軟體開發要多久
一、看開發方式
1、模塊開發:模塊開發的功能等都是固定的,企業只提出大概的需求便好,其可能只需要幾天就能開發好。這種開發方式雖然周期短,但其不能根據企業自身的特質進行功能定製,雖然開發成本低、開發周期短,但企業後期若想增減功能會比較麻煩。
2、定製開發:定製開發一般是根據企業自身的需求定製,其前期需要與客戶交流,再進行UI設計,一般來說,開發周期在一個月以上,其具體時間與企業所需要開發的具體功能有關。雖然開發周期比較長,但是此種開發模式,其性價比比較高,對其功能企業可以隨意的進行增減,而且用戶體驗也更為流暢。
二、看開發平台
一般來說,安卓比iOS所花的時間要長,因為安卓端的智能手機樣式、型號、系統等有比較大的區別,所以程序員需要一定的時間處理,Ios端則比較固定。如果企業需要同時開發兩個平台的手機軟體的話,那麼其開發周期就更長了。
福州手機軟體開發公司福建永易信息科技認為,在不知道企業的需求是很難說清開發一個手機軟體需要多長時間的。企業若不清楚具體手機軟體功能,可咨詢專業的軟體開發公司,他們一般都會為企業提供一份專業的解決方案。
⑦ 一個手機APP的開發流程是怎樣的
我們通常說的手機APP只是個縮寫,應該是手機應用軟體。如果您不太清楚這個含義的話,可以參考我們常用的電腦,和上面的應用程序。手機,就是一台電腦;安卓和IOS,對應的就是window和linux,手機APP,對應的就是各種應用軟,比如office等等。當然,這只是個類比,其實他們還是有區別的。
APP因為其功能全面,用戶粘度比較高,相對於手機網站,容易受到企業的青睞。所以,很多企業都想做一個APP,通過APP產品達成成功。但是,很多企業APP開發過程是比較坎坷的,項目根本不等到上線就夭折了。那麼怎麼才能保證一個APP成功開發並且上線呢?我們從APP的開發過程說一下。
APP的開發過程主要分為兩大模塊:需求規劃和技術開發。
首先是需求規劃,這個是項目的基礎。萬丈高樓平地起,最重要的就是地基。地基不穩,樓就不穩,甚至半途就會坍塌。APP開發也是如此,前期的需求不明確,僅僅是個一拍腦袋的想法,就會造成後期的邏輯不正確,使得最終產品發生偏差。所以,前期確定需求的時候要使用流程圖,思維導圖等等,整理並確定需求。當有明確的需求了,才能確定下一步是自己開發還是找APP外包公司。
一般來說,自己公司在初期都不會養自己的開發團隊,都是找外包公司開發APP。那麼如何選外包公司呢?
首先,看報價。APP不同於網站,基礎報價是很高的。另外,APP也分為安卓端和IOS端,也就是說同樣的需求要做兩個。如果一個APP功能需求比較復雜,外包公司說幾萬就能做,那麼基本上就不靠譜了。不說其他的,後期外包公司實力不夠,完不成怎麼辦?
其次看流程。一般來說,APP這種功能性的項目開發,外包公司也會再次確認需求的。確認之後有的外包公司先出原型圖,而有的則是直接以設計代替原型圖了。個人覺得,先出原型圖比較好。一個是快,能盡早的看到做出來的樣子和流程,以確定需求是否被正確理解了;另一個就是能夠降低修改的成本,畢竟改原型圖比改設計簡單。
也就是說,如果能明確APP的功能需求,並且找到一家靠譜的外包公司,一個APP開放完成是沒問題的。下一步就是APP如何推廣,這就是另外的文字了
⑧ 開發APP要用什麼軟體開發
APP製作方法:
1、國外的製作工具Appmakr。
這個工具是國外的,最開始不支持中文,但現在也已經支持中文了,你可以根據自己的情況選擇製作工具,我下面還會介紹幾個國內的。
不用寫一行代碼就能做App,Appmakr能幫助不會寫代碼的普通用戶生成自己的App。AppMakr的使用相當簡單,只要登錄網站,注冊一個賬戶,拖動滑鼠定製一些簡單的按鈕與欄目,確定好版面顏色,在編輯器右側的模擬器中看好預覽效果,再生成應用就行了。
2、國內製作工具AppCan。
.AppCan是國內的一個移動應用開發平台,支持跨平台應用開發,支持HybridApp的開發和運行。AppCan應用引擎提供的Native交互能力,可以讓HTML5開發的移動應用基本接NativeApp的體驗。
3、國內製作工具Appbyme。
Appbyme(安米網)是摩訊公司開發的一款應用生成工具,2012年3月份上線,截止現在,Appbyme已經運營3000款APP,用戶數量超過800萬。目前支持的平台有iOS和Android。
4、國內製作工具多摩。
多摩APP平台,也是一款能夠快速創建APP程序的平台,企業或個人都可以通過這個平台創建一個關於企業或個人的手機APP程序,可以應用於企業活動,企業產品推廣,個人名片,個人業務等方面。讓企業或個人實現真正的移動電子商務。
(8)手機應用軟體開發擴展閱讀:
android應用開發,最基本的是需要懂得用Java語言和XML知識。掌握了這兩種語言後再裝個Eclipse和Android SDK, 就可以做開發了。
Java和XML只是編程基礎,如果希望成為iOS應用開發者,那麼需要知道:
1、語言基礎:Objective-C語言、xcode開發環境。
2、手機使用經驗:足夠的iPhone使用經驗與體會,不然你很難與產品經理和設計人員有效溝通。
3、具體的開發能力:主要的開發將集中於界面開發、一定的資料庫開發、通訊介面開發、協同開發與聯調,如果是游戲,那麼還需要涉及到引擎、建模、素材、光影、故事板等。推薦兩本書兩本經典入門書籍《objective-c基礎教程》和《iphone4和ipad開發基礎教程》。
參考資料來源:
網路——Appmakr
網路——AppCan
網路——Appbyme
⑨ 開發android手機軟體的工具有哪些
Android SDK
Android是谷歌(Google)公司推出的手機開發平台。 與iPhone相似,Android採用WebKit瀏覽器引擎,具備觸摸屏、高級圖形顯示和上網功能,用戶能夠在手機上查看電子郵件、搜索網址和觀看視頻節目等,比iPhone等其他手機更強調搜索功能,界面更強大
集成開發環境 Eclipse
Eclipse是著名的跨平台的自由集成開發環境(IDE)。最初主要用來Java語言開發,但是目前亦有人通過插件使其作為其他計算機語言比如C++和Python的開發工具。 Eclipse的本身只是一個框架平台,但是眾多插件的支持使得Eclipse擁有其他功能相對固定的IDE軟體
Android NDK
Android NDK 是在SDK前面又加上了「原生」二字,即Native Development Kit,因此又被Google稱為「NDK」。 在此之前,Android平台的第三方應用程序均是依靠基於Java的Dalvik特製虛擬機進行開發的。原生SDK的公布可以讓開發者更加直接的接觸Android系統資源,...
Android組件界面設計工具 DroidDraw
DroidDraw 是一個基於Java Swing的Android界面設計器,我們可以通過它來生成復雜的Android Layout XML文件,據作者介紹,Android的Layout和Swing Layout中有很好的對應,設計器的代碼編寫起來還是比較容易的。 android下,高級組件,通過xml來配置,書寫
NetBeans開發Android的插件
這是一款在 NetBeans 中開發 Android 平台應用的插件。
⑩ 手機軟體開發有哪些步驟
步驟就是如下操作,設計思路和方法的一般過程,包括設計軟體的功能和實現的演算法和方法、軟體的總體結構設計和模塊設計、編程和調試、程序聯調和測試以及編寫、提交程序。